The registration money is in two parts, a tax and a registration fee. The tax goes to place you register. If you register in Glendale at Marine Patrol HQ or mail to Concord, all the money goes to the state. If you register at a local marina or twon hall, that town gets the tax portion. In my case, that means Gilford gets $$ to support things like the Glendale facilities. This includes docks, mail boxes, UPS/Fedex service, public restrooms, launch ramp, Lake Hosts, and dock masters.
